More heavy duty equipment arrives For B.K. Group of Companies

Thirty-five pieces of equipment, comprising pavers, dump trucks, excavators, roller compactors and tractors, representing the first shipment  of 143 pieces valued at US$6.5M  purchased at an auction in Orland, Florida, by Mr Brian Tiwarie , Managing Director of B.K. Group of Companies, arrived in the country yesterday and were off-loaded at the company’s Kingston stone depot. Chronicle photographer Cullen Bess-Nelson took this photo of the equipment last evening.
The remaining equipment should arrive in the country Tuesday aboard the company’s vessel Gloria `T`.
